On the occasion of the 200th anniversary of Wanhal’s death a privately formed Collegium Musicum (professional musicians as well as amateurs, mainly from Vienna) will perform a series of his works on September 28, 2013 at Jaroslavice Castle in Southern Moravia. Three symphonies (c2, D17, C14), the flute concerto in D, the violin concerto in B flat, the Missa pastoralis, the Te Deum as well as numerous chamber music works (divertimenti, notturno, string quartet, hautbois quartet, flute duets, bassoon trio, sonatas etc.) will be presented between 2 to 7 pm. Admission is free.
